    My measurement error was using 2 1/2 cups cream instead of 1 1/2! I suppose this resulted in a more "creamy" custard but it was outstanding. I also used 1 tablespoon lemon zest, not 1 teaspoon. Had to substitute Grand Marnier because I did not have pear brandy. Since preparing this wonderful desert, I found pear brandy (very pricey, by the way, but I suspect worth it. I will be doing this again very soon, using correct measurements and the pear brandy. I suspect the result will be even better than my first try. Very easy to prepare.

I used apples instead of pears, left out the pear liquor, used orange zest instead of lemon, (the zest really made the dish! added some dark chocolate chips and served it topped with mascarpone cheese. We both agreed that it was like a desert that you would get at an expensive restaurant! I want to eventually get the pear liquor and try it exactly the way that Ina made it.

    After reading some of the reviews, I added a little cinnamon and fresh grated nutmeg to the batter, did not find pear brandy so used a mix of vanilla brandy and regular brandy. The dessert is light, airy, sets up beautifully and looks great on a plate. And oh so tasty. My family loved it.
